These spots can result from more than just washing; factors like acid rain or rainstorms can leave hard water stains on your windshield as well.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>But what can be done to solve this problem?<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">This guide will explain the process of removing hard water spots from windshields. You&#8217;ll learn about the causes behind these spots, the tools and materials required to tackle them, a step-by-step removal method, and how to prevent them in the future.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<figure class=\"wp-block-image size-full\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" width=\"800\" height=\"529\" src=\"https:\/\/everydaylivingfix.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/claylube.jpg\" alt=\"\" class=\"wp-image-6342\" srcset=\"https:\/\/everydaylivingfix.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/claylube.jpg 800w, https:\/\/everydaylivingfix.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/claylube-300x198.jpg 300w, https:\/\/everydaylivingfix.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/claylube-768x508.jpg 768w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 800px) 100vw, 800px\" \/><\/figure>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><strong>Causes of Hard Water Spots on Windshields<\/strong><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">In the U.S., about 85% of households rely on hard water. But how does this impact your car&#8217;s windshield?<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">Hard water comes from groundwater that passes through mineral-rich rock, collecting calcium and magnesium along the way.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">When this water dries on your windshield, it leaves behind white spots\u2014commonly known as calcium deposits or limescale.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">If these spots aren&#8217;t cleaned promptly, they can etch into the glass, potentially leading to permanent damage or the need for windshield replacement.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">Other common causes of water spots on windshields include: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">&#8211; Rainwater<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">&#8211; Traditional car wash foam<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">&#8211; Bird droppings<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">&#8211; Soap residue from washing<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">&#8211; Acid rain<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">In the following sections, we&#8217;ll walk you through how to safely remove these spots and keep your windshield looking clear.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><strong>Tools and Materials for Removing Hard Water Spots<\/strong><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">Before beginning the removal of hard water spots, it&#8217;s essential to have all the necessary materials prepared. Below is a list of safety and cleaning items you&#8217;ll need to complete the process effectively.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><strong>Safety Materials<\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">&#8211; <strong>Rubber Gloves<\/strong>: Protect your hands from dirt and any chemical products you may use.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">&#8211; <strong>Chemical Splash Impact Safety Glasses<\/strong>: Provide eye protection from splashes or accidental exposure to cleaning agents.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><strong>Cleaning Materials<\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">&#8211; <strong>1-2 Buckets of Distilled Water<\/strong>: Helps in cleaning and removing hard water spots.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">&#8211; <strong>Spray Bottle<\/strong>: Used for mixing cleaning solutions.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">&#8211; <strong>Microfiber Cloth or Paper Towels<\/strong>: Preferably a closed-loop microfiber cloth for tackling tough stains.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">&#8211; <strong>2-3 Clean, Dry Towels<\/strong>: For drying the surface after cleaning.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">&#8211; <strong>Squeegee (Optional)<\/strong>: Helps to remove any leftover water.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">&#8211; <strong>Wax, Sealant, or Ceramic Coating<\/strong>: Used to protect the glass after cleaning.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><strong>Step-by-Step Guide to Removing Hard Water Spots<\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">There are two common methods for removing hard water spots: using natural cleaning products like vinegar or lemon juice, or using commercial products. Follow the appropriate method based on your preference.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><strong>Method 1: Using Natural Cleaning Products (Vinegar or Lemon Juice)<\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">1. <strong>Clean the Surface<\/strong>: Rinse the area with distilled water to remove dust and debris, and wipe with a dry cloth.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">2. <strong>Prepare the Cleaning Solution<\/strong>: Mix equal parts distilled water and white vinegar or lemon juice in a spray bottle.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">3. <strong>Apply the Solution<\/strong>: Spray the mixture onto the hard water spots. Let it sit for 1-2 minutes, then spray again if needed. The acidic nature of vinegar or lemon juice helps neutralize and remove hard water stains.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">4. <strong>Scrub the Surface<\/strong>: Apply the same solution to a section of a microfiber cloth and gently scrub the affected areas.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">5. <strong>Dry the Glass<\/strong>: Use a dry towel to remove any remaining water spots. Repeat the process if needed.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">6. <strong>Apply Protective Coating<\/strong>: Once the glass is clean and dry, apply a protective layer of wax, sealant, or ceramic coating.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><strong>Method 2: Using Commercial Cleaning Products (Glass Cleaners or WD-40)<\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">1. <strong>Prepare the Surface<\/strong>: As with natural products, first clean the area with distilled water and wipe it dry.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">2. <strong>Apply the Product<\/strong>: Wear your gloves and safety glasses. Spray a small amount of the commercial cleaner or WD-40 onto a paper towel or microfiber cloth.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">3. <strong>Let the Product Work<\/strong>: Allow the product to settle on the water spots for a couple of minutes.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">4. <strong>Wipe the Surface<\/strong>: Use a fresh microfiber cloth to wipe away the cleaning solution. Repeat if necessary.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">5. <strong>Finish with a Protective Coating<\/strong>: Apply wax, sealant, or ceramic coating to protect the cleaned surface.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><strong>Preventive Measures for Hard Water Spots on Windshields and Car Windows<\/strong><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">To help prevent hard water spots from forming on your car\u2019s windshield or windows, here are some effective tips: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">1. <strong>Thoroughly Dry Your Car After Washing<\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">Always dry your car completely after washing it, using separate towels for the auto glass and the car&#8217;s body.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">This practice helps avoid leaving water spots or residue on the glass that may spread to other areas.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">2. <strong>Clean the Windshield Wipers Regularly<\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">Ensure that your wiper blades are clean and functioning properly. Dirty or worn-out wiper blades can worsen water spots on the windshield.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">Replace them as needed to avoid streaks or water stains.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">3. <strong>Use Wax, Sealants, or Coatings<\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">Applying protective coatings such as hydrophobic, anti-fog, ceramic, or water-repellent glass sealants creates a layer that helps water glide off the surface.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">This reduces the chances of water sitting on the glass and leaving spots.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">4. <strong>Avoid Parking Near Water Sprinklers<\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">Sprinklers often use hard water from municipal or private well systems.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-medium-font-size wp-block-paragraph\">Parking your car away from sprinklers can help prevent hard water from settling on your vehicle and causing spots.<\/p>\n\n\n<div class=\"wp-block-image\">\n<figure class=\"aligncenter size-large\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" width=\"512\" height=\"1024\" src=\"https:\/\/everydaylivingfix.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/How-to-Remove-Hard-Water-Spots-from-Car-Windows-512x1024.jpg\" alt=\"\" class=\"wp-image-6344\" srcset=\"https:\/\/everydaylivingfix.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/How-to-Remove-Hard-Water-Spots-from-Car-Windows-512x1024.jpg 512w, https:\/\/everydaylivingfix.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/How-to-Remove-Hard-Water-Spots-from-Car-Windows-150x300.jpg 150w, https:\/\/everydaylivingfix.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/How-to-Remove-Hard-Water-Spots-from-Car-Windows.jpg 600w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 512px) 100vw, 512px\" \/><\/figure>\n<\/div>","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>It&#8217;s frustrating when, even after washing your car, stubborn water spots remain on the windows.
